Rhodactis inchoata (Common) is a popular soft coral mushroom known for its distinctive texture and vibrant colours, making it a striking addition to any marine reef aquarium. This small-sized specimen is ideal for hobbyists looking to enhance their tank with a hardy and visually appealing coral.
Lighting Requirements: Moderate lighting is recommended to maintain optimal health and coloration. Avoid intense direct light to prevent bleaching.
Water Flow: Gentle to moderate water flow is ideal, ensuring the coral receives adequate nutrients without causing tissue damage.
Placement: Place Rhodactis inchoata on rockwork or substrate where it can expand fully without being overshadowed by neighbouring corals. Provide adequate spacing to prevent aggressive interactions.
Care Level: Suitable for intermediate aquarists with some experience in soft coral husbandry. This species is relatively hardy but benefits from stable water parameters.
Compatibility and Reef Safety: Reef safe with adequate spacing from other corals to avoid stinging or overgrowth. Compatible with most peaceful reef inhabitants.
Diet: Primarily photosynthetic via symbiotic zooxanthellae but will benefit from occasional supplemental feeding of microplankton or coral foods.
Additional Notes: Regular monitoring of water quality and stable parameters will ensure long-term health. Fragging is possible but should be done carefully to avoid stress.
